Thanks Hackinte.
Thanks Hackinte.
"Shootings easy, Aimings hard!" Stinky
For some skills you have to check certain runes.
You should not use Blood Boil as a DK Blood with Death Runes for example.
Make a new condition for Blood Runes, i'm using a custom one so that update does not affect me.
And about simcraft, you're kinda wrong.
actions+=/blood_boil,if=Blood=2
is DIFFERENT than
actions+=/blood_boil,if=blood=2
What we trully need is to check if a Death Rune is Frost or something else.In addition, capitalizing the first letter of the rune type expression (e.g., Blood) will evaluate the number of ready base type runes, and additionally, the number of any ready death runes.
Last edited by Rubim; 03-10-2015 at 09:31 AM.
https://www.ownedcore.com/forums/world-of-warcraft/world-of-warcraft-bots-programs/wow-bot-maps-profiles/385569-pqr-death-knight-monk-tank-dps-profiles.html#post2582063
Blizzard seems to have added some new Detection Methods to the WoW Client, be careful out there.
It looks like HB User got hit the hardest. But as of now nothing can be said for sure.
Tried the update off of git, didn't work for me, so I went back to the older version (last push before the update) and now none of the profiles are working for me. Is anyone else getting this?
Latest edge version throwing this error:
Code:244x Probably\system\conditions\core.lua:35: Usage: UnitBuff("unit", [index] or ["name", "rank"][, "filter"]) [C]: in function `UnitBuff' Probably\system\conditions\core.lua:35: in function <Probably\system\conditions\core.lua:21> Probably\system\conditions\core.lua:84: in function <Probably\system\conditions\core.lua:82> Probably\system\core\dsl.lua:52: in function <Probably\system\core\dsl.lua:20> (tail call): ? Probably\system\core\parser.lua:195: in function `nested' Probably\system\core\parser.lua:261: in function `table' Probably\system\core\parser.lua:333: in function `table' Probably\system\timers\rotation.lua:71: in function `cycle' Probably\system\timers\rotation.lua:131: in function `event' Probably\system\core\timer.lua:16: in function <Probably\system\core\timer.lua:11> Locals:
I just issued another merge request to fix this. But prior to it getting pushed you can do this.
Edit the file Probably/system/conditions/core.lua. Change line 83.
Code:from: spell = GetSpellInfo(spell) to: if type(spell) == "number" then spell = GetSpellInfo(spell) end
"Shootings easy, Aimings hard!" Stinky
Glad it worked. Here's the actual right way to do it . Who knew such a small thing would be so much of a cluster f? :P.
Edit the file Probably/system/conditions/core.lua. Change line 83.
Additionally if you'd already changed the line to my previous suggestion then it would be:Code:From: spell = GetSpellInfo(spell) To: if tonumber(spell) then spell = GetSpellInfo(spell) end
Code:From: if type(spell) == "number" then spell = GetSpellInfo(spell) end To: if tonumber(spell) then spell = GetSpellInfo(spell) end
"Shootings easy, Aimings hard!" Stinky
Is that change on the latest download ST? I hate editing LUA files, so so so novice at this stuff.
this is for R15 yeah.
"Shootings easy, Aimings hard!" Stinky
Rotations stop working on Kromag when you're in the hands. Is the game registering that as mounted? If so, how can I set it so that it doesn't stop working?
Download 6.1r16
Code:6.1r16 * Fixes for fights where the game might think you're in a vehicle * Fixes for item usage * Fix LoS check on Grasping Earth * Fix lastcast for channeled spells * Fix logic for picking which units can be tanks * Fix saving addon settings * Added better rune conditions, now works just like simcraft * Added player.eclipseRaw (-100 to 100) * Added unit.stealable to check if a unit has a stealable spell, and optinally if it matches the name * Full support for WoWSX ( a new cross-platform lua unlocker with support for all features ) * Many other bug internal fixes